Output 903bbc05242bcffaa79d445a177d3335f4ced11718a13208eb02f7b82dfbd043:45

value
34455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4c4a3733e089209604ab6bf32c40b9fa0ad296 OP_EQUAL
address
3Jww2WqSubWuuCPDLSHDDmQT8P1Y56atpZ
transaction
903bbc05242bcffaa79d445a177d3335f4ced11718a13208eb02f7b82dfbd043
confirmations
273261
spent
true